    Hi,

    Last weekend was my wedding. I had to wear a different pair of shoes. During the night, I was on the dance floor for a good portion of the evening.

    After having a few drinks, feeling good, I suddenly realized I had been on the dance floor for a long time and the bottom of my feet under my two big toes were aching. I took a break.

    Two days after my wedding, after driving for 8 hours and arriving at my honeymoon destination, I started realizing that in both big toes, I am having numbness. When I curl my big toes inward and put pressure, I feel the numbness. I can also feel it when I am sitting in a chair and simply putting pressure down onto my big toes. When I go to bed and slide my feet under the blankets, I can feel the numbness. It is annoying.

    I am wondering what happened? Is this from my wedding day or from something else? Please advise.
